The 'external' toolchain file does nothing but transitively sets
some cmake system variables from values received on the command
line, and forcibly sets the C compiler. However, the same cmake
system variables can be directly set via the command line, together
with the C compiler, and specifying a toolchain is not a must.
Thus, this patch drops the superfluous 'external' toolchain file
and updates cmake-based targets to invoke cmake in a simpler form.
Related changes in this commit:
- While updating the cmake invocations, all the command line
arguments have been reviewed and simplified (removed those, which
did not change the defaults).
- Removed unnecessary forced C compiler settings from some
toolchain files (and/or changed them to setting the "compiler
works" flag to true, thus keeping cmake's compiler identification
logic but disabling some of its overzealous compiler sanity
checks).
